740 E. Main Street

The remodel of the original Harold Burkett office at 740 E. Main for M&M Thrift Management transformed the mid-century building while preserving its industrial character. The project included the careful restoration of the original steel windows, the design and construction of new industrial- style steel private offices, and updated smooth plaster walls. New tile flooring was installed throughout, creating a cohesive, durable, and refined modern workspace that honors the building’s historic craftsmanship.

5 & 9 N. Pacific Ave

The transformation of the 3,000-square-foot 1920s building at 5 N Pacific has created two distinctive industrial-style warehouse lofts. The design preserves exposed bow-truss ceilings and original concrete floors, complemented by abundant natural light from large windows and skylights. Each loft features porcelain slab bathrooms and industrial linear kitchens, blending historic character with modern refinement for a timeless live-work environment.

Pacific & Main

The remodel of the existing commercial strip center at 1801 E Main Street includes a cohesive design-build approach that updated both exterior and interior elements while preserving the neighborhood scale. The refreshed façade features warm wood siding by HEWN, paired with new corrugated metal siding & roofing to create a contemporary, durable, and low-maintenance exterior suited to the coastal climate. Inside, tenant spaces for Luke’s Deli, Buena Bodega, and Jo Paulo Salon have been reconfigured with upgraded finishes and infrastructure, including the construction of new ADA-compliant restrooms to provide accessible facilities for all patrons and meet current code requirements.

Hotel San Buena

Historic Lodge Development, LP restored the original Elks Lodge #1430 building into a 32-room boutique hotel property in Ventura. Hotel San Buena is a haven of history and hospitality. Built in 1928, this Spanish Revival landmark has since been renovated to provide a luxurious and unique getaway that blends past and present perfectly.

Hamilton Lofts

Remodel of the historic Hamilton Hotel in Downtown Ventura transformed the upper floors into fifteen studio and one-bedroom residential units organized around a central atrium space. The design approach emphasized restoration and adaptive reuse, preserving original architectural elements such as the hardwood floors and double-hung windows. An entry art wall, composed of the recovered heat vent stacks uncovered during construction, serves as a sculptural focal point that celebrates the building’s layered history. This residential phase follows the earlier renovation, completed in 2016, of the three ground-floor commercial suites, completing the comprehensive revitalization of the property into a cohesive mixed-use development.

Gasworks Ventura

GasWorks Ventura project is an adaptive re-use of the nearly century-old Southern Counties Gas Co. buildings and the 1953 Leon Walker furniture showroom at the corner of Thompson Boulevard and Hemlock Street in Ventura. The historic structures have been repurposed into a contemporary commercial mixed-use campus while retaining their industrial character, integrating original brick, metal, and courtyard elements with modern improvements to support creative office, retail, and food-service tenants.

Garden Street Lofts

Garden Street Lofts in Ventura is a ground-up infill project consisting of 28 industrial-style loft apartments developed on the former Texaco labor services yard near downtown. Each loft is characterized by high ceilings, spiral stairs, and generous natural light, creating open, flexible living spaces with a contemporary urban-industrial feel.
